The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Reid, born in 1816 in Falkirk, Stirlingshire, consisted of 3 members. James was the head of the household, married to Eliza Reid, born in 1821 in Essex, England.
During the period, also present in the household was James's Apprentice, Alfred Walker, born in 1866 in Lambeth, Surrey, England.
